Controls which parts of the mail message should be delivered to the output processing
[Flags]
public enum MailMessageOutput
| Name | Value | Description |
|---|---|---|
| None | 0 |
None of the email message parts will be processed |
| Body | 1 |
Process body of the mail message |
| Subject | 2 |
Process subject of the mail message |
| Date | 4 |
Process date and time when message was delivered |
| To | 8 |
Process all recipients of the mail message |
| Cc | 10 |
Process all CC recipients of the mail message |
| Bcc | 20 |
Process all BCC recipients of the mail message |
| From | 40 |
Process sender of the mail message |
| Attachments | 80 |
Process all attachments of the mail message |
| Metadata | 100 |
Process all other technical metadata (sensitivity, priority, encoding, MIME, X-Mailer, etc) |
| Common | 7B |
Common output - body with all main metadata |
| All | 1FF |
Full output - body with all metadata |
- namespace GroupDocs.Editor.Options
- assembly GroupDocs.Editor
